The verdict

Pinto Valley Mine sits in the upper third of the sitemap cohort by violation count (92), so the tables below sample a dense compliance trail rather than a near-clean ledger. Population served is smaller (699; smaller served population (≤ 999)), so each violation row represents a compact service footprint. Health-based share is only 0% - almost all of this trail is monitoring or reporting. No UCMR5 PFAS test appears for this system in this extract.
